Florida Travel Information

Florida is a state in the Southeastern region of the United States. It’s capital is Tallahassee and the largest city is Jacksonville. Nevertheless, two of its most famous cities (especially for Europeans) are Miami and Orlando.

Florida official language is American English. However, we met many people who spoke Spanish too, particularly in Miami.

Florida currency is the US Dollar. You can obtain this from any money exchange office or ATM in the country. Be aware that most ATM charge a withdrawal fee of 3-5$ to European credit cards (depending on the bank). Credit card are widely accepted and cash are mostly used for small purchases or tips.

In the United States of America, so also in Florida, the power plug sockets are of type A and B. If you are traveling from the United Kingdom, or any other nation in Europe, it’s worth to invest into an universal adapter. So that you don’t need to buy one for every destination I visit.
